예제 #1
0
        public ENUbigeoDist ObtenerDistUno(string CodigoDpto, string CodigoProv, string CodigoDist)
        {
            DbCommand    oCommand      = null;
            ENUbigeoDist oENUbigeoDist = new ENUbigeoDist();

            try
            {
                oCommand = GenericDataAccess.CreateCommand(dataProviderName, connectionString, "usp_SCTR_Ubigeo_sel_uno");
                GenericDataAccess.AgregarParametro(oCommand, "@argCodDpto", CodigoDpto, TipoParametro.STR, Direccion.INPUT);
                GenericDataAccess.AgregarParametro(oCommand, "@argCodProv", CodigoProv, TipoParametro.STR, Direccion.INPUT);
                GenericDataAccess.AgregarParametro(oCommand, "@argCodDist", CodigoDist, TipoParametro.STR, Direccion.INPUT);
                GenericDataAccess.AgregarParametro(oCommand, "@argErrorCode", 1, TipoParametro.INT, Direccion.OUTPUT);
                DbDataReader oDataReader = GenericDataAccess.ExecuteReader(oCommand);
                while (oDataReader.Read())
                {
                    oENUbigeoDist.CodigoDist      = oDataReader["CodigoDist"].ToString();
                    oENUbigeoDist.DescripcionDist = oDataReader["Nombre"].ToString();
                }
                return(oENUbigeoDist);
            }
            catch (Exception ex)
            {
                throw new Exception();
            }
            finally
            {
                GenericDataAccess.CerrarConexion(oCommand, null);
            }
        }
예제 #2
0
        public List <ENUbigeoDist> ObtenerDist(string codDpto, string codProv)
        {
            DbCommand           oCommand   = null /* TODO Change to default(_) if this is not a reference type */;
            List <ENUbigeoDist> oListaDist = new List <ENUbigeoDist>();

            try
            {
                oCommand = GenericDataAccess.CreateCommand(dataProviderName, connectionString, "usp_SCTR_Ubigeo_sel");
                GenericDataAccess.AgregarParametro(oCommand, "@argCodDpto", codDpto, TipoParametro.STR, Direccion.INPUT);
                GenericDataAccess.AgregarParametro(oCommand, "@argCodProv", codProv, TipoParametro.STR, Direccion.INPUT);
                GenericDataAccess.AgregarParametro(oCommand, "@argErrorCode", 1, TipoParametro.INT, Direccion.OUTPUT);
                DbDataReader oDataReader = GenericDataAccess.ExecuteReader(oCommand);
                while (oDataReader.Read())
                {
                    ENUbigeoDist oENListaDist = new ENUbigeoDist();
                    oENListaDist.CodigoDist      = oDataReader["CodDist"].ToString();
                    oENListaDist.DescripcionDist = oDataReader["Nombre"].ToString();
                    oListaDist.Add(oENListaDist);
                }
                return(oListaDist);
            }
            catch (Exception ex)
            {
                throw new Exception();
            }
            finally
            {
                GenericDataAccess.CerrarConexion(oCommand, null /* TODO Change to default(_) if this is not a reference type */);
            }
        }